The epic championship battle has morphed into a two-car war between defending Champion Patrick Laperle and top talent Jean-Francois D\u00e9ry who will put everything on the line in hopes of a title this weekend.<\/p>\n<p>D\u00e9ry started the year off in style with a pair of third place finishes in the first two events, but a stray rock at Riverside Speedway left him with a 24th place finish, and dropped him from the point lead down to sixth. Laperle suffered transmission problems in the second event of the year, leaving both teams behind the eight ball in the early going.<br \/>\n<!--more--> <\/p>\n<p>But D\u00e9ry and Laperle refused to be pushed aside. Laperle finished outside of the podium only twice for the rest of the season after his hard luck \u2013 D\u00e9ry only once. With three wins apiece, and top fives in nearly every event, it all comes down to a 30-point lead for Laperle heading into Autodrome St Eustache\u2019s S\u00e9rie ACT Castrol Finale this Sunday, September 16.<\/p>\n<p>Laperle is a two-time S\u00e9rie ACT Castrol Champion, as well as an American Canadian Tour Champion. For D\u00e9ry, it would be his first championship.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cI think we\u2019ve got a good chance if we can get some luck,\u201d said Laperle, referring to mechanical failures in the first half of the season. \u201cD\u00e9ry is very good, and you just never know what can happen in a race. If the car stays together, we have a good shot,\u201d he finished.<\/p>\n<p>Dery is hungry to say the least.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cLaperle is very strong. I cannot decide where he will finish, but I will do my job to win the race. I am ready to fight for this championship,\u201d said Dery. When asked about his relationship with Laperle, his answer was simple: \u201cHe is not my best friend.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The S\u00e9rie ACT Castrol finale at St Eustache (QC) starts this Sunday, September 16.
